THE LITTLE HIGH EATERY One of Christchurch's newest spaces to eat out. Eight unique, local and family-run establishments have taken up residence in this modern, open-plan marketplace with indoor and outdoor seating. Find it on Saint Asaph St. RIVERSIDE MARKET A seven-day a week indoor farmers’ market fronting the banks of the Ōtakaro Avon River, this is your one-stop-shop for tummy-loving produce. In fact, the whole of Riverside is a mecca of retail and hospitality. SALT DISTRICT A clever acronym for Christchurch’s CBD (Saint Asaph, Lichfield and Tuam), SALT District is an exciting mash-up of laneways, shipping container pop-up shops and heritage buildings housing chic cafés, as well as tattoo parlours, thrift shops and art studios. BOXED QUARTER No visit to Christchurch is complete without a nosey around the BOXed Quarter. A distinctly urban hub of art, music, food and culture, this slick, artistic precinct is jam-packed with eateries, bars and cafés, all interspersed with music studios, gallery spaces and scores of creatives.
